Handheld Sculpting Tool Will Help You Mold 3D Objects Like Michaelangelo [VIDEO]
Nov 22, 2013 19:36
The smarty pants over at MIT have developed a handheld milling machine. Now you can be your own Michaelangelo.
Users start with a 3D model on a computer, but instead of using a machine to craft it out, the handheld mill removes only what's needed from a solid block of material.
The device uses motion sensors and a highly accurate magnetic tracker, and the computer is able to tell where the tip of the cutting tool is at all times. It will automatically stop the spinning bit when it hits material that's not supposed to be removed. You won't be making any mistakes with this tool.
